BEFORE THE B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S OF DESCHUTES COUNTY, OREGON
A Resolution Relating to the Improvement of
all of Kiowa Drive and 93rd Place within
Whispering Pines Subdivision (Kiowa Drive
LID) in Deschutes County, Oregon directing
the Improvement to be made by Contract and
Establishing Notice of Intent to Assess
Properties Benefited Thereby.
RESOLUTION NO. 2004-052
WHEREAS, on November 12, 2003, the Board of County Commissioners (Board)
of Deschutes County, Oregon, initiated, by Resolution No. 2003-126, the improvement of
certain dedicated public roads known as all of Kiowa Drive and 93rd Place within
Whispering Pines Subdivision (hereinafter referred to as "the improvements") in
Deschutes County, Oregon; and
WHEREAS, the resolution was referred to the County Engineer, who in a report to
the Board: investigated the proposed improvements; estimated the cost of the
improvements; determined which properties were specially benefited; fixed the boundaries
of the local improvement district; determined a method of apportioning assessments
amongst benefited properties; prepared a cost estimate of the proposed improvement;
and estimated the amount of the assessment on all specially benefited properties, all in
accordance with Chapter 12.48 of the Deschutes County Code; and
WHEREAS, said Engineer's report was accepted by the Board pursuant to Order
2004-030; and
WHEREAS, pursuant to Order 2004-030 and Chapter 12.48 of the Deschutes
County Code, notice was mailed to benefited property owners; and
WHEREAS, a hearing on the proposed improvements was held on May 12, 2004,
at the Deschutes County Board of Commissioner's Hearing Room, Administrative Building,
1130 NW Harriman, Bend, Oregon, for the purpose of hearing testimony and
remonstrances related to said proposed improvements; and

WHEREAS, after considering the testimony, the Board finds for the reasons set
forth in the Engineer's Report that the properties to be assessed would be specially
benefited by the proposed improvements and that the assessments would be spread
amongst the specially benefiting properties in an equitable manner and that the
requirements of Chapter 12.48 otherwise have or can be met; and
WHEREAS, M objectionswefe filed with the Board regarding said proposed
improvements, which objections fall short of the number required to stop the proposed
improvements; now, therefore,
THE BOARD OF COUNTY COMMISSIONERS OF DESCHUTES COUNTY,
OREGON, RESOLVES as follows:
Section 1. To improve by contract certain dedicated public roads known as all of
Kiowa Drive and 93 Id Place as shown on Exhibit "A" to Deschutes County local road
standards in conformance with the scope of work as set forth in said Engineer's Report.
Section 2. To finance said improvements by levying an assessment against
properties specially benefited by the proposed improvements pursuant to the Engineer's
Report.
Section 3 That the boundaries of the local improvement district shall be as set
forth in said engineer's report and that the benefited properties have been determined to
be as listed in said Engineer's report and as listed in Exhibit "B" attached hereto and by
this reference incorporated herein; and that the method of apportioning the costs of the
improvements amongst the benefited properties shall be as set forth in said Engineer's
report.
Section 4. That this resolution constitutes notice that the properties described in
Exhibit "B" to this resolution will be subject in the future to a lien of the assessment for the
cost of the improvements in amounts currently estimated as set forth on Exhibit "B" to this
resolution and to be finally determined, after completion of the improvements, by order or
resolution of the Board.
Section 5. That the assessment for the proposed local improvements described
herein are characterized as "assessments for local improvements," as that term is used in
section 11 b of Article XI of the Oregon Constitution and are not intended to be subject to
the limitations established therein.

Section 6. That notice be sent to property owners in a form substantially similar
to that shown in Exhibit "C" to this resolution advising owners of the Board's decision to
proceed with the construction of the proposed improvements, of its intent to impose an
assessment for said improvements, and of its intent to characterize the assessment
against benefited properties as an "assessment for local improvements" for purposes of
section 11 b, Article XI of the Oregon Constitution.
Section 7. That the Finance Director file with the County Clerk's office a notice of
intent to lien, in a form substantially similar to that shown in Exhibit "D", signed by the
Finance Director, for each property for entry in the appropriate lien docket.

Following testimony at a public hearing on May 12, 2004, and with authority of Chapter 12.48 of the
Deschutes County Code, the Board of County Commissioners signed Resolution 2004-052 which directs
that a local improvement be made to all of Kiowa Drive and 93d Place within Whispering Pines
Subdivision (KIOWA DRIVE LID).
The Engineer's Report, which forms the basis for the Board's decision to proceed with the local
improvement, contains a list of the lots or parcels which will be specially benefited by the road
improvement. After the improvement has been completed, each benefited property will be assessed for
its apportioned share of the improvement costs. Resolution 2004-052 describes the boundaries of the
local improvement district, lists the benefited properties, and confirms that the costs will be apportioned
by the method described in the Engineer's Report.
This letter also serves as notice of the Board's intent to assess the benefited properties, listed in
Resolution 2004-052, according to the method recommended by the Engineer and approved in Order
2004-030. The not to exceed amount of the assessment for this property is $7,071.43.
Finally, this letter serves as notice of the Board's intent to characterize the proposed assessments as
"assessments for a local improvement." Assessments of properties which receive a special benefit from
a local improvement are exempt from the tax limitations of Section 11, Article XI of the Oregon
Constitution, so long as the total assessments do not exceed the actual costs of the improvement. The
Board intends to characterize the assessment that will be made to your property as "an assessment for
a local improvement" since the Engineer determined that your property will receive a special benefit from
the road improvement.
